Abstract:

One of the rudimental and practical systems forguidance and stabilization of the vehicles is Electric Powersteering (EPS) system. EPS and SBW (Steer by Wire) are utilizedin advanced vehicle control systems. Convenience and safety ofthe driver, over car steering in the high and low speeds are anessential parameter in the determination of quality andexcellence in the car market. This paper aims to present acontrolling strategy to control the vehicle steering flexibility byFuzzy and Fuzzy – PID methods which tune the steeringflexibility using the new mechanisms, decreasing and increasingmechanisms, for the production of either assistant torque orresistant torque, with respect to the speed of the vehicle. In thisissue, a state-space model of EPS system is presented. Thesimulations depict the performance of presenting approach.
